What is the difference between colloidal batteries and lead-acid batteries

Lead acid batteries include two categories: colloidal and liquid batteries. These two forms of batteries are used according to regional divisions. Colloidal batteries have strong cold resistance and work much better than liquid batteries at temperatures below 0-15 degrees Celsius.

What is a AGM Battery? : Rolls Battery Technical Support

AGM batteries are a type of sealed lead-acid battery using "Absorbed Glass Mats" between the plates. This is a very fine fibre boron-silicate glass matting. Electrolyte (acid) is fully contained in the glass matting and will not spill, even if broken. The result is a deep ...

Valve Regulated Lead Acid Battery (VRLA)

A valve regulated lead acid (VRLA) battery is also known as sealed lead–acid (SLA) battery is a type of lead-acid battery. In this type of battery, the electrolyte that does not flood the battery but it''s rather absorbed in a plate separator or silicon is added to form a gel. ...
